Toxicity and Oxidative Stress of Bi2O3 Nanoparticles

Bismuth compounds are used in cosmetics, pigments, and a few pharmaceuticals, notably bismuth subsalicylate, used to treat diarrhoea. Acute toxicity of Bi2O3 nanoparticles (Bi2O3-NP, 60 nm) was evaluated in rat as a biological model. One group of five male rats was orally administered Bi2O3-NP, once a day for 15 days with dose of 80 mg/kg, body weight. A control group was also made of five rats. Bi2O3-NP exposure increased the induction of reactive oxygen species (ROS), a significant decrease in blood aminolevulinic acid dehydratase (ALAD) activity and glutathione (GSH) level. Based on these results, it is suggested that short-term administration of high doses of Bi2O3-NP may cause organ toxicity and oxidative stress
